22R Front Crankshaft Seal Question
My dad's pickup has a fairly severe oil leak from the front crankshaft seal. He needs to know if the seal can be pushed in from the front or if he needs to tear the front of the engine apart and remove the cover to replace it. I appreciate the help
#3
seal is fully replaceable from the front. only need to remove the pulley/dampener and old seal, then install the new seal and/or sleeve if required in accordance with the above information.
if you're having problems removing the bolt holding the dampener in, an appropriate sized socket and breaker bar which reaches the frame on the right (when standing in front of the vehicle) then a few subtle twists of the ignition key should break the bolt loose. Then it's just a matter of coaxing the pulley off the shaft. (make sure to remove all the v-belts first)
